At a Glance
- Tasks: Design and build high-performance Go microservices for a global audience.
- Company: Join a fast-growing tech company revolutionising the industry with AI and cloud solutions.
- Benefits: Competitive salary, remote work options, and opportunities for professional growth.
- Other info: Be part of a dynamic team with excellent career advancement opportunities.
- Why this job: Make a real impact by developing scalable systems that deliver insights worldwide.
- Qualifications: Experience in Golang and a passion for building robust, production-ready code.
The predicted salary is between 60000 - 80000 £ per year.
We’re partnering with an innovative, fast-growing technology company that is transforming a global industry through cutting-edge data, AI, and cloud-based solutions. They’re now looking for a Senior Golang Engineer to join a high-performing product team building scalable, real-time systems used by customers around the world. This is a chance to work on a modern, cloud-native platform that processes large-scale, real-time data and delivers meaningful insights to global users.
You’ll play a key role in designing and building production-grade microservices, owning everything from architecture through to deployment and optimisation.
The role:
- Designing, building, and operating high-performance Go microservices
- Owning services end-to-end (design → build → deploy → monitor)
- Developing and maintaining scalable APIs (GraphQL)
- Collaborating with product and engineering teams to solve complex challenges
- Contributing to architecture decisions and platform evolution
- Improving CI/CD pipelines, tooling, and engineering best practices
- Writing clean, well-tested, production-ready code
Tech Stack:
- Go (Golang)
- GraphQL
- PostgreSQL
- gRPC / Protobuf
- Kafka (event-driven architecture)
- AWS (EKS, RDS, S3)
- Kubernetes
Senior Golang Developer employer: Breakthrough Talent
Contact Detail:
Breakthrough Talent Recruiting Team
StudySmarter Expert Advice 🤫
We think this is how you could land Senior Golang Developer
✨Tip Number 1
Network like a pro! Reach out to your connections in the tech industry, especially those who work with Go or in similar roles. A personal recommendation can make all the difference when you're trying to land that Senior Golang Developer position.
✨Tip Number 2
Show off your skills! Create a portfolio showcasing your best projects, especially those involving microservices and real-time data processing. This is your chance to demonstrate your expertise in Go and how you can contribute to building scalable systems.
✨Tip Number 3
Prepare for technical interviews by brushing up on your knowledge of APIs, CI/CD pipelines, and cloud technologies. We recommend doing mock interviews with friends or using online platforms to get comfortable with the types of questions you might face.
✨Tip Number 4
Don’t forget to apply through our website! We’ve got loads of opportunities waiting for talented developers like you. Plus, it’s a great way to ensure your application gets the attention it deserves from hiring managers.
We think you need these skills to ace Senior Golang Developer
Some tips for your application 🫡
Tailor Your CV: Make sure your CV highlights your experience with Go and any relevant technologies mentioned in the job description. We want to see how your skills align with what we're looking for, so don’t be shy about showcasing your achievements!
Craft a Compelling Cover Letter: Your cover letter is your chance to shine! Use it to explain why you're excited about the role and how you can contribute to our innovative team. We love seeing passion and personality, so let your enthusiasm for the position come through.
Showcase Your Projects: If you've worked on any projects that involve building microservices or using the tech stack we mentioned, make sure to include them. We’re keen to see real-world applications of your skills, so don’t hold back on sharing your work!
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it gives you a chance to explore more about our company culture and values!
How to prepare for a job interview at Breakthrough Talent
✨Know Your Go
Make sure you brush up on your Golang skills before the interview. Be ready to discuss your experience with Go, including any projects you've worked on and the challenges you've faced. They’ll likely want to see how well you understand the language and its best practices.
✨Showcase Your Problem-Solving Skills
Prepare to tackle some technical challenges during the interview. Think about how you would approach designing and building microservices or optimising CI/CD pipelines. Practise explaining your thought process clearly, as they’ll be looking for your ability to solve complex problems.
✨Familiarise Yourself with the Tech Stack
Get comfortable with the technologies mentioned in the job description, like GraphQL, PostgreSQL, and AWS. If you have experience with these tools, be ready to share specific examples of how you’ve used them in past projects. This will show that you’re not just a Go expert but also versatile in related technologies.
✨Ask Insightful Questions
Prepare some thoughtful questions about the company’s product team and their approach to architecture and platform evolution. This shows your genuine interest in the role and helps you gauge if the company is the right fit for you. Plus, it gives you a chance to demonstrate your knowledge of industry trends.